Verusa Holding AS 5-Year Yield-on-Cost % Calculation

Dividend Yield % and dividend growth of a stock is an important factor for income investors. But if company A raises its dividend constantly faster than company B, company A's future dividend yield might be much higher than Company B's even if their yields are the same now and their stock prices do not change.

Yield on Cost assumes that you buy and the stock today, and hold it for 5 years. If the company raises it dividends at the same rate as it did over the past 5 years, the dividends investors receive annually in 5 years relative to the stock price today.

Therefore, Yield-on-Cost of Verusa Holding AS is calculated as

Yield-on-Cost=Dividend Yield %*(1+Dividend Growth Rate)^5

Verusa Holding AS Business Description

Other Exchanges VERUS:Turkey
Address Maslak Mah, Saat Sk. Spine Tower No: 5/91 Sariyer, Istanbul, TUR, 34398
Verusa Holding AS is a Turkey based investment company focused on private equity and venture capital. The company invests in high-growth sectors such as renewable energy, mining, technology, and healthcare. The Group has been divided into five groups: venture capital, electricity wholesale, cellulose manufacturing, energy and holding activities. Geographically, the company's projects are diversified in Europe, the Middle East, Asia, Africa, North and South America.
